Abstract

Inter-profile commissioning method and apparatus for a network The invention relates to a commissioning apparatus ( 130, 140 ) and method for configuring a joining node ( 150 ) of a first profile for operation in a network in accordance with a second profile, wherein the commissioning apparatus ( 130, 140 ) is arranged to emulate a commissioning process corresponding to the first profile.

Claims (28)

1. A commissioning apparatus for configuring a non-connected node to operate within a network comprising further nodes, the non-connected node configured to exchange parameters according to a first commissioning process defined in a first application profile, the further nodes configured to exchange parameters according to a second commissioning process defined in a second application profile, different from and incompatible with the first commissioning process, the commissioning apparatus comprising:

a transceiver configured to receive information, from the non-connected node, regarding the non-connected node; and

a controller configured to process the information for implementing at least one commissioning procedure corresponding to the first application profile, thereby enabling the non-connected node to operate within the network using the first commissioning process although the network operates in accordance with the second commissioning process,

wherein the commissioning apparatus is configured: to allow devices comprising ZigBee Light Link, ZLL, devices to join the network according to a Touchlink commissioning process, to operate as an initiator, to copy centralized network parameters, and to reinterpret the centralized network parameters within a command comprising a ZLL commissioning cluster command, and wherein the transceiver is configured to communicate with a device comprising a trust center device, about the non-connected device, to request approval prior to sending the centralized network parameters or a network key.

2. The commissioning apparatus of claim 1 , wherein the first application profile is selected based on at least one of the following: a user selection, detection, abilities of the non-connected node discovered by the commissioning apparatus.

3. The commissioning apparatus of claim 1 , wherein the commissioning apparatus is configured to attempt a plurality of supported commissioning methods in a predetermined order.

4. The commissioning apparatus of claim 1 , wherein the commissioning apparatus is configured to translate ZigBee Light Link Touchlink communication into ZigBee commissioning communication.

5. The commissioning apparatus of claim 1 , further comprising a processor for translating requests or responses of the non-connected node from a protocol of the first application profile to a protocol of the second application profile or for generating requests or responses based on information obtained before.

6. The commissioning apparatus of claim 1 , wherein the commissioning apparatus is configured to provide a first functionality for devices of the first application profile and a second functionality for devices of the second application profile, and wherein the commissioning apparatus is configured to determine capabilities of the non-connected node and to select an appropriate commissioning method based on a result of the determined capabilities.

7. The commissioning apparatus of claim 6 , wherein the commissioning apparatus is configured to determine a security key based on a result of the determined capabilities.

8. The commissioning apparatus of claim 1 , wherein the commissioning apparatus is configured, responsive to operating on a distributed network, to perform at least one function as a coordinator on a centralized network and to deliver a network key protected in accordance with an application profile for a ZigBee device.

9. The commissioning apparatus of claim 1 , wherein the commissioning apparatus is configured to instruct a router device to join or rejoin the network by stopping to send any replies to the non-connected node.

10. The commissioning apparatus of claim 1 , wherein the commissioning apparatus is configured to collect and store information about devices of the network in an internal data structure.

11. The commissioning apparatus of claim 1 , wherein the commissioning apparatus is configured to perform at least one of unicasting a simple descriptor request ZDO command, of providing discovery information of other devices upon reception of a simple descriptor request command from a local device, of broadcasting an identify query command, of handling an identify query response from an endpoint, of notifying to other nodes in the network about the successful joining of a new device, of notifying a trust center in the network about information capability of a device that has joined the network by means of Touchlink commissioning, of processing a re-join request command and issuing a re-join response command for allowing re-association of devices which lost connectivity to the network, of notifying a user about successful or unsuccessful accomplishment of a commissioning operation, and of tracking a modality used to commission a device and maintaining this information for allowing a re-join procedure in case of a loss of connectivity.
